Position Summary
Avantax is seeking a Senior Data Architect to lead data design efforts and guide other data team members to develop standards, propose/evaluate technology and or tools, and provide governance for data integration, data modeling, storage, and data delivery/ data access for the enterprise. The Senior Data Architect is responsible for leading data design efforts and guiding other data team members to develop standards, propose/evaluate technology and or tools, and provide governance for data integration, data modeling, storage, and data delivery/data access for the enterprise. The Senior Data Architect will drive the development of best practices for the organization and mentor developers, analysts, and other members of the team. This position will lead the design and architecture as well as data modeling functions of our modern enterprise data landscape partnering with key business and development teams to deliver world-class Operational and Business Intelligence/ Advanced Analytics data-driven solutions.
The scope of the role involves all aspects of the project life cycle from envisioning to implementation and support. This role takes the lead in the department's strategic vision and implementation of critical BI data assets.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
- Collaborate with the business partners & product development teams to capture requirements & determine data-driven solutions to integrate with existing BI assets, prototypes, and systems.
- Drive key technical and design discussions with technical and non-technical audiences across the organization.
- Responsible for designing POCs, determining final designs, and working through data engineers to deploy solutions that optimize client satisfaction.
- Develop and maintain high-level enterprise data models and conceptual views of related data sub-architectures (e.g., database, data integration, data warehouse/business intelligence, reporting, metadata, and content management architectures).
- Identify and implement service standards in conjunction with stakeholder-specific requirements (e.g., transaction processing speed, data mining, and reporting capabilities, data security, scalability, etc.).
- Optimize overall data/information flow by reducing redundancy and enabling accessibility within security boundaries.
- Perform an active, leading role in shaping and enhancing overall ETL architecture, including ETL standards, patterns, and best practices.
- Determine organizational strategies for data integrity validation & governance practices and processes.
- Partner with the Leadership team to ensure the successful delivery of projects.
- Must drive innovations by keeping current on emerging technology and data trends and methodologies; communicate trends and opportunities to management and other stakeholders as needed.
- Play a key role in mentoring/training other team members and stakeholders.
- Identify alternative uses of technologies that enhance current or anticipated information systems that support overall corporate and business needs.
- Participate in the proliferation of our Corporate Meta-data Repository and distribution.
- Communicate, manage, and mitigate risks related to business, technology, and personnel.
Education & Experience
- 5 years of experience in data modeling, business system designs, and data architecture.
- 3 years of experience with hands-on experience designing data platforms and/ or data pipelines leveraging cloud data technologies on Amazon Web Services (AWS).
- 3 years of experience and extensive knowledge and understanding of data modeling for 3NF (OLTP) and STAR (OLAP - Kimball).
- 3 years of hands-on experience in ETL/ ELT development including SSIS, and AWS Glue.
- 3 years of SQL Server (or comparable database) experience with BI/DW deployments.
- Hands-on experience developing and managing Agile or SAFe/Agile practices using industry-standard tools such as Jira or similar.
- 2 years of experience in Cloud Technologies (preferably AWS S3/Redshift, Snowflake, DBT).
- Experience designing streaming scalable architectures.
- Familiarity with designing and/ or implementing Advanced Analytics/ Machine Learning models (MLOps) in an Enterprise Environment.
- Strong understanding of SQL and NoSQL technologies and distributed storage/ systems
- Must have a thorough working knowledge of Erwin Data Modeler or similar data modeling software.
- Strong understanding of architecture/ modeling techniques such as Canonical/ Common, Dimensional, Hub, Spoke (Enterprise Data Hub), Data Mesh, Master Data Management, etc.
- Strong understanding of Data Services (DaaS) techniques and architectures.
- Proven track record as Architect, leading development teams to deliver successful business intelligence solutions with complex data sources.
- Direct experience developing and managing structured test processes as well as test/dev & production technical environments (staging, test, dev, production).
- Experience with GitHub or similar "code management" systems and repositories.
- Strong analytical skills and enjoy solving complex technical problems.
- Ability to manage and make decisions about competing priorities and resources.
- Ability to delegate where appropriate.
- Must be a strong team player, team leader, and coach.
- Demonstrated exceptional oral, written, presentation, and interpersonal skills.
- Must have the ability to work both autonomously and with appropriate collaboration amount other team members applying Data Management concepts to a variety of "real-life" business scenarios.
- Must be able to influence others through the articulation of ideas, concepts, benefits, etc.
- Must possess strong organizational, facilitation, and critical thinking abilities, to assess complex problems, analyze options, navigate diverse perspectives and objectives, and develop acceptable Data Management solutions.
- Ability to represent complex business problems and technical solutions.
